Karla Marte

Welcoming Karla Marte to our team

This post was written by Daria Cybulska, Head of Programmes and Evaluation We are excited to introduce to everyone a new addition to the team, Karla Marte, who is joining us as our¬†Administration and Programme Assistant. Having¬†recently undergone a process of refocusing of our activities, we are now entering an exciting new phase where we… read more »